Junior Cloud Engineer, #534

Clearance: The ability to attain and maintain a DHS constituent agency clearance or DOD Top Secret is required. Holding an existing active clearance is preferred.

The Office of the Chief Technologist is responsible for leading the technical continuous learning community at Dev Technology and working on research and development across its capability areas. We are comprised of accomplished practitioners, architects, published technical authors, and other leaders in Biometrics, AI/ML, and Cloud Architecture. Our team directly supports projects throughout the company by providing actionable insights, technical guidance and solutions, and various content pieces to support the overall advancement of the government mission. 

What You'll Be Doing: 

This junior cloud engineering position is designed for someone who has Full Stack experience and wants to focus on infrastructure, integration, and engineering within a fast-paced, leading technology services provider. The position will be primarily responsible for collaborating with others on the infrastructure supporting a Continuous Integration (CI)/Continuous Deployment (CD) pipeline, training with community members on an ongoing basis, and participating in external and business development activities as needed. This role is mostly remote with required travel to our office and client locations as needed. 

Required Education, Experience, and Skills: 

  • Bachelor of Science in Information Technology, Computer Science, Systems Engineering, or related field
  • 12+ months of relevant experience building, sustaining and deploying production applications in a DevSecOps environment with a CI/CD pipeline
  • 12+ months of experience with a modern programming language
  • 12+ months of experience working daily in a mainstream Cloud Service Provider
  • Production experience writing, maintaining and modifying Terraform or CloudFormation scripts
  • Experience designing, building, and sustaining CI/CD pipelines
  • Infrastructure-as-Code experience with one or more mainstream Cloud Service Providers
  • Experience with modern deployment architectures (containers, service meshes, runtimes, and security)
  • Experience with methods, production, sustainment, and distribution for documentation (Doc-as-code, wikis & markdown, etc.)
  • Enthusiasm and experience with working with teams and providing effective feedback and coaching to individuals and teams
  • Hunger to constantly learn and stay abreast of new CI/CD related technologies and approaches
  • Strong written and verbal presentation and communication skills
  • Experience writing for business (non-technical) purposes
  • Familiarity with Microsoft as a productivity suite (Office & SharePoint)
  • Some travel may be required up to 10%
  • Metro DC travel is expected to support various growth and presentation efforts

Preferred Education, Experience, and Skills: 

  • Multiple related industry technical certifications related to these technologies
  • Experience with Linux command line and Bash, and Perl
  • Exposure to CNCF deployment architectures and tools (e.g. Kubernetes)
  • Exposure to AWS implementations of CNCF tools and architectures (e.g. EKS)
  • Exposure to DOD and NIST reference guidance on DevSecOps
  • Understanding of advanced security concepts and metrics around divergence from baseline
  • Experience (lab-based experience okay) with Full Stack app design and implementation in a modern framework
  • Experience in community building and participation
